OverviewThis is an excellent opportunity to join a fast growing, well established medical device industry leader as a Bilingual Customer Support Specialist in our Contracts department. This position serves as support for contracts, manages the identification, coordination, submission and tracking of RFP's and Tenders for North America, works with external contracting entities and internal divisions to effectively and efficiently respond to contracting opportunities, collaborates internally with division stakeholders, and coordinates necessary internal resources to respond timely.
This position is a retirement vacancy and the salary range is $45,000.00 to $60,000.00 annually. This is a hybrid position, the expectation is to be in the office 1 to 3 days per week.

Key Facts About San Francisco Tech
- Number of Tech Workers: 365,500; 13.9%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
- Major Tech Employers: Google, Apple, Salesforce, Meta
-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, cloud computing, fintech, consumer technology, software
- Funding Landscape: $50.5 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
- Notable Investors: Sequoia Capital, Andreessen Horowitz, Bessemer Venture Partners, Greylock Partners, Khosla Ventures, Kleiner Perkins
- Research Centers and Universities: Stanford University; University of California, Berkeley; University of San Francisco; Santa Clara University; Ames Research Center; Center for AI Safety; California Institute for Regenerative Medicine
